Induction cooking operates through electromagnetic fields that directly transfer heat to the cookware. When you place an induction-compatible pot on the cooktop, the magnetic field induces a current in the pot, generating heat. This means the cooktop itself remains relatively cool, reducing the risk of burns. Your cookware must contain ferrous metal, like cast iron or some stainless steels, to interact with the magnetic field. It’s easy to test compatibility; simply use a magnet. If it sticks to the bottom of the pan, you’re good to go.Advantages Of Induction Cooking

Magnetic Properties Explained
Induction cooking relies on magnetic fields to heat cookware. The cooktop generates an electromagnetic field, which interacts with the cookware’s magnetic base. This interaction creates heat directly within the pot or pan. Only materials that can conduct magnetic energy work on induction stoves. This means the cookware must have ferrous materials, like iron or stainless steel.
Common Induction-suitable Materials
- Cast Iron:Heavy and durable, it retains heat well. Its magnetic properties make it perfect for induction.
- Stainless Steel:Not all stainless steel is induction-compatible. Look for those labeled magnetic or induction-ready.
- Carbon Steel:Similar to cast iron, it offers excellent magnetic properties and heats efficiently.
- Enamel-Coated Iron:Combines the benefits of cast iron with a non-stick surface. Suitable for induction cooking.
These materials ensure effective heating and energy efficiency. Always check for an induction-compatible label when purchasing cookware. This guarantees compatibility and optimal performance on your induction stove.

Induction cooktops use magnetic fields to heat. So, cookware must have a magnetic base. Use a magnet to test your cookware. If it sticks strongly, your cookware is likely compatible. A weak magnet connection means it might not work well. The stronger the magnet sticks, the better it will perform.Symbols And Labels To Look For
Manufacturers often mark induction-compatible cookware. Look for symbols on the base or packaging. A coil symbol usually indicates compatibility. Some cookware might say “induction-ready” on the label. These symbols make it easy to identify suitable cookware. Checking labels saves time and avoids frustration.Popular Cookware Types For Induction

When selecting induction cookware, pay attention to material. Induction cooktops use magnetic fields to heat. Thus, pots and pans must be magnetic. Stainless steel and cast iron are excellent choices. Avoid aluminum and copper unless they have a magnetic base. Consider the weight of the cookware. Heavier pots tend to sit better on the cooktop. Ensure the base is flat for even heat distribution. Flat bases enhance cooking efficiency. The size of the cookware matters too. Check the size of the induction zone on your cooktop. Choose cookware that matches these dimensions for optimal performance.Top Brands And Recommendations

Regular cleaning keeps your cookware looking new. Use mild dish soap and warm water. Avoid abrasive cleaners or steel wool. They can scratch the surface. Dry the cookware thoroughly after washing. This prevents water spots and stains. For stubborn residue, soak the pan in warm soapy water. Use a soft sponge to remove the residue gently.Preventing Common Issues
Prevent warping by avoiding sudden temperature changes. Let hot pans cool before washing. Use low to medium heat settings when cooking. High heat can damage the cookware. Ensure the cookware is compatible with your induction cooktop. Check for a flat base and magnetic properties. Proper storage is also crucial. Stack carefully or hang to avoid scratching. Use pan protectors if stacking is necessary.Benefits Of Using Induction Cookware
